Как игнорировать защищенные поля в библиотеке комнат

Есть ошибка с комнатой:

someField has protected access in LibraryClass

У меня нет доступа к этому полю, потому что оно в библиотеке. Как я могу заставить Room не сохранять это поле (потому что оно мне не нужно)?

1 ответ

Решение

Как я могу заставить комнату не сохранять это поле

Не наследуй от этого класса. Имея @Entity Наследовать от некоторого класса, который вы не контролируете, довольно рискованно, и с такой проблемой вы столкнетесь. Иметь свой @Entity будь простым POJO.

Другие вопросы по тегам